
Condensed milk, a staple in many kitchens for its versatility in baking and cooking, is often assumed to have an indefinite shelf life, especially when refrigerated. However, despite its high sugar content acting as a natural preservative, condensed milk can indeed go bad over time, even when stored in the fridge. Factors such as improper sealing, exposure to air, or contamination can lead to spoilage, resulting in off flavors, odors, or mold growth. Understanding the signs of spoilage and proper storage techniques is essential to ensure the longevity and safety of condensed milk, whether it’s the unopened or opened variety.

Shelf Life of Condensed Milk
Condensed milk, a staple in many kitchens, is known for its long shelf life due to its high sugar content and pasteurization process, which inhibits bacterial growth. However, it’s a common misconception that refrigeration alone can indefinitely preserve condensed milk. While refrigeration does extend its shelf life, it doesn’t prevent spoilage entirely. Unopened canned condensed milk can last up to two years when stored in a cool, dry place, but once opened, it becomes susceptible to contamination and spoilage, even when refrigerated. The key to maximizing its shelf life is understanding proper storage practices and recognizing signs of spoilage.
Once opened, condensed milk should be transferred to an airtight container and stored in the refrigerator. Under these conditions, it typically lasts for about 2 weeks. Refrigeration slows down the growth of bacteria and mold, but it doesn’t halt the natural degradation process. Factors such as exposure to air, moisture, and temperature fluctuations can accelerate spoilage. For example, if the milk is not sealed properly or if the refrigerator temperature is inconsistent, it may spoil faster. Therefore, it’s crucial to handle opened condensed milk with care and monitor it for any changes in texture, color, or odor.
Contrary to popular belief, condensed milk can indeed go bad even when refrigerated. Signs of spoilage include a sour smell, off taste, or visible mold. The milk may also develop a grainy texture or separate into layers, indicating that it’s no longer safe to consume. These changes occur because refrigeration only delays spoilage rather than preventing it entirely. Over time, enzymes and microorganisms can still break down the milk’s components, leading to degradation. Thus, relying solely on refrigeration without proper handling and timely consumption can result in wasted product.
To further extend the shelf life of condensed milk, consider freezing it. Freezing is an effective method to preserve opened condensed milk for up to 3 months. Pour the milk into ice cube trays or freezer-safe containers, leaving some room for expansion. When needed, thaw the frozen milk in the refrigerator overnight. While freezing may slightly alter the texture, it remains safe and usable for cooking or baking. This method is particularly useful for those who use condensed milk infrequently or in small quantities.
In summary, while condensed milk has a long shelf life, it is not immune to spoilage, even when refrigerated. Proper storage, handling, and awareness of its limitations are essential to ensure its freshness and safety. Always check for signs of spoilage before use and adhere to recommended storage times. By following these guidelines, you can make the most of your condensed milk and minimize waste.

Signs of Spoilage in Refrigerated Milk
While refrigeration significantly extends the shelf life of condensed milk, it is not immune to spoilage. Understanding the signs of spoilage is crucial for ensuring food safety and avoiding unpleasant surprises. Here are some key indicators that your refrigerated condensed milk has gone bad:
Changes in Appearance:
Visually inspect the condensed milk. Fresh condensed milk should have a smooth, creamy texture and a uniform light beige color. If you notice any discoloration, such as darkening, browning, or the presence of lumps or clumps, it's a strong indication of spoilage. Mold growth, appearing as fuzzy patches or spots, is a definitive sign that the milk should be discarded immediately.
Off Odors:
Our sense of smell is a powerful tool for detecting spoilage. Fresh condensed milk has a sweet, milky aroma. If you detect any sour, rancid, or unpleasant odors, it's a clear sign that the milk has turned. Trust your instincts; if it smells "off," it's best to err on the side of caution and discard it.
Changes in Texture:
Spoiled condensed milk often undergoes textural changes. It may become thinner and more watery, losing its characteristic thickness. Conversely, it could also become grainy or lumpy, indicating the breakdown of its components. Any deviation from the smooth, creamy consistency of fresh condensed milk is a red flag.
Taste Test (Use with Caution):
While not recommended as the primary method of detection, a small taste test can sometimes confirm spoilage. If the milk tastes sour, bitter, or generally unpleasant, discard it immediately. However, avoid tasting milk that shows any visible signs of spoilage, as consuming spoiled dairy products can lead to foodborne illness.
Expiration Date and Storage Practices:
While not a direct sign of spoilage, paying attention to the expiration date and proper storage practices is essential. Even refrigerated condensed milk has a limited shelf life, typically around 2-3 weeks after opening. Always store it in a clean, airtight container and ensure your refrigerator maintains a consistent temperature below 40°F (4°C).

Proper Storage Practices for Longevity
Condensed milk, whether sweetened or unsweetened, is a versatile ingredient used in various recipes, from desserts to beverages. However, its longevity depends significantly on how it is stored. Even when refrigerated, condensed milk can go bad if not handled properly. To ensure its freshness and safety, it’s essential to follow proper storage practices. The first rule is to always store unopened condensed milk in a cool, dry place away from direct sunlight. Pantry shelves or kitchen cabinets are ideal, as long as the temperature remains consistent and below 77°F (25°C). Avoid areas prone to temperature fluctuations, such as near the stove or oven, as heat can accelerate spoilage.
Once opened, condensed milk must be refrigerated to extend its shelf life. Transfer the remaining milk to an airtight container, preferably glass or food-grade plastic, to prevent contamination and absorption of odors from other foods. Seal the container tightly to minimize exposure to air, which can introduce bacteria and cause spoilage. Label the container with the date it was opened to keep track of its freshness. Properly stored in the refrigerator, opened condensed milk can last for about 2 weeks, though it’s best to use it within 5–7 days for optimal quality.
Refrigeration slows down the spoilage process but does not make condensed milk immune to going bad. Always inspect the milk before use, checking for signs of spoilage such as off odors, mold, or curdling. If the milk appears or smells abnormal, discard it immediately to avoid foodborne illnesses. Additionally, avoid using dirty utensils or fingers to scoop out the milk, as this can introduce bacteria and shorten its lifespan. Instead, use a clean spoon and ensure the container is closed tightly after each use.
For those who use condensed milk infrequently, freezing is an excellent option to prolong its longevity. Pour the milk into ice cube trays or freezer-safe containers, leaving some space for expansion. Once frozen, transfer the cubes to a resealable plastic bag or airtight container to prevent freezer burn. Frozen condensed milk can last up to 6 months, though its texture may change slightly upon thawing. To use, thaw it in the refrigerator overnight and give it a good stir to restore its consistency.
Lastly, consider purchasing condensed milk in smaller quantities if you don’t use it often. This reduces the likelihood of waste and ensures you always have fresh product on hand. Always check the expiration date on the can before purchasing and opt for brands with minimal additives for better preservation. By adhering to these proper storage practices, you can maximize the longevity of condensed milk and enjoy its rich, creamy flavor in your favorite recipes without worry.

Effect of Refrigeration on Texture and Taste
Refrigeration plays a significant role in preserving condensed milk, but it also influences its texture and taste. When stored in the refrigerator, condensed milk tends to thicken due to the cooling process. This thickening occurs because the fat and milk solids in the condensed milk become more concentrated as the liquid portion cools and slightly contracts. As a result, the texture becomes denser and less pourable compared to its consistency at room temperature. This change in texture can make it more challenging to incorporate condensed milk into recipes that require a smoother, more fluid consistency, such as desserts or beverages.
The taste of condensed milk is also affected by refrigeration, though the impact is generally subtle. Cold temperatures can slightly mute the sweetness and richness of the milk, as the cold dulls the taste buds' perception of flavor. However, this effect is usually minimal and may not be noticeable unless the condensed milk is consumed directly from the refrigerator. Once the milk warms slightly to room temperature or is used in cooking, its original flavor profile typically returns. It’s important to note that while refrigeration may alter the texture and taste slightly, it does not render the condensed milk unusable; it simply requires adjustments in handling and application.
Another aspect to consider is the separation that can occur in condensed milk when refrigerated. Over time, the fat and milk solids may separate from the liquid, leading to a grainy or uneven texture. This separation is more pronounced in condensed milk with higher fat content. To restore a smoother consistency, gently warming the condensed milk and stirring it thoroughly can help reincorporate the separated components. However, this process should be done carefully to avoid overheating, which could alter the milk’s flavor or cause it to curdle.
Refrigeration also impacts the shelf life of condensed milk, which indirectly affects its texture and taste over time. While refrigeration can extend the milk’s freshness, it is not a foolproof method to prevent spoilage indefinitely. If stored for too long, even in the refrigerator, condensed milk can develop off-flavors or an unpleasant taste due to bacterial growth or chemical changes. Therefore, it’s crucial to monitor the milk for signs of spoilage, such as an unusual smell, taste, or appearance, and discard it if any are detected.
In summary, refrigeration affects the texture and taste of condensed milk by thickening its consistency, slightly muting its flavor, and potentially causing separation. These changes are generally manageable with proper handling, such as warming and stirring the milk before use. While refrigeration helps preserve condensed milk, it does not prevent spoilage entirely, so regular checks for freshness are essential. Understanding these effects ensures that refrigerated condensed milk remains a versatile and safe ingredient for various culinary applications.
